Clinical Oversight and Support

In addition to the robust behavior analysis team, CTA offers clinical assessments and therapeutic services focused on children and adolescents with trauma in their past. This is to help better support them while navigating the foster care system.

Our clinical services also include assessments and evaluations for adults in both our day and residential services settings.

ADOS-2 Assessment

CTA offers the Autism Diagnostic Observation Schedule assessment to establish a diagnosis of autism spectrum disorder. This can help in getting services and in guding treatment.

Mental Health Assessment

Licensed Clinical Social Workers can provide mental health assessments to better to determine level of need and the direction of treatment.

Therapeutic Services

Our approaches include trauma-informed ACT and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T). We are commited to research-based, proven therapies.

Collaboration

The LCSW acts as an advocate and helps navigate the various state systems to ensure proper treatment and services are provided.

Family Support

Support is provided for host home providers and professional parents with the use of both individual and family counseling and parent training.

Staff Support

Our clinicians provide ongoing and intensive staff training and support for our Direct Support Professionals who assist both host home providers and professional parents.

CTA's Job Settings

Residential Positions

In our homes, you have the opportunity to work with a smaller team and support 3-4 people that live there. Positions in our homes are typically afternoons/evenings, graveyards, and anytime on the weekends. Residential services runs 24X7!

Day Programs

Day services provides an activity based environment for people who are not attending school or working during the day. Day programs are immersed in the Exploration program out in the community and fun stuff for people who would rather stay in! Hours for our day programs are typically Monday through Friday from around 7am to 6PM.

After-School Programs

Designed to give school-age children and children with developmental and intellectual disabilities a positive place for learning and fun in the afternoon and evening hours. These programs primarily run Monday through Saturday, with some Sunday shifts as well. Day hours are also available during the summer break.
